This video analyzes the Supreme Court's Bruen decision and its impact on concealed carry laws, particularly in New York. It explains how the ruling shifted the standard for evaluating gun regulations from a two-step framework to a text and history-centric approach, emphasizing that restrictions must align with historical traditions and not unduly burden law-abiding citizens' right to self-defense. The video also discusses ongoing legal challenges and legislative responses to the decision, highlighting the tension between Second Amendment rights and public safety concerns.

Quick Summary

The Supreme Court's Bruen decision (2022) invalidated New York's 'proper cause' requirement for concealed carry permits, establishing a text and history-centric standard for gun regulations. It affirmed the right to public carry for self-defense and limited discretionary licensing, though states can still prohibit firearms in sensitive locations. New York's subsequent Concealed Carry Improvement Act faces ongoing legal challenges.

Frequently Asked Questions

What was the Supreme Court's ruling in New York State Rifle and Pistol Association v. Bruen?

The Supreme Court ruled in the Bruen decision that New York's 'proper cause' requirement for obtaining a concealed carry license was unconstitutional. This landmark ruling shifted the standard for evaluating gun regulations, emphasizing a text and history-centric approach and affirming the right to public carry for self-defense.

How did the Bruen decision change the legal standard for gun regulations?

The Bruen decision replaced the previous two-step framework for evaluating Second Amendment challenges with a text and history-centric approach. This means regulations must align with the historical tradition of arms regulation in the U.S. and not unduly burden the right to armed self-defense for law-abiding citizens.

What are the implications of the Bruen decision for 'May issue' concealed carry laws?

The Bruen decision unequivocally declared 'May issue' permit laws, which require officials to have discretion in granting licenses based on a subjective assessment of need, to be a violation of the Second Amendment. It affirmed the right of law-abiding citizens to carry arms in public for self-defense.

What has been New York's response to the Bruen decision?

In response to the Bruen decision, New York enacted the Concealed Carry Improvement Act. However, this new law has faced legal challenges, with organizations like Gun Owners of America petitioning the Supreme Court to review cases related to these restrictions, highlighting ongoing legal battles.
